Output fecb81cd2c69af9cc98d1f62cd4fd337c2ad6f918449c89b1d1634209239453e:4

value
2098000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8878cd567ce98ac1ca3159a5cc32416fe59f2496 OP_EQUAL
address
3E8cY7KfPuVtRzLpjfeTP79CyEekGjBsAY
transaction
fecb81cd2c69af9cc98d1f62cd4fd337c2ad6f918449c89b1d1634209239453e
confirmations
210167
spent
true